Output 3963a5e5c0e0bf3161e98973515200e00f818f9705793399c1fa1c3e5f9fcd30:26

value
15929633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c399817f412394c302de0bc4a48962a57706a7e OP_EQUAL
address
3QgfCbRYTbHrCm1DvaSjVq1aZkcBQZJPJX
transaction
3963a5e5c0e0bf3161e98973515200e00f818f9705793399c1fa1c3e5f9fcd30
spent
true